DoubleTrust : compact google yahoo combo
fetches 80 compact results from two leading authorities on web search and shows you what BOTH of them think are good results (the STARS). These are the most relevant results from their mutual agreement. It also shows you were they conflict (the ORPHANS).

Google Scholar OpenURLs - Firefox Extension
This extension adds OpenURL 0.1 buttons to the results of a search in Google Scholar. The purpose is to enable users at an institution that has an OpenURL link-resolver to use that resolver to locate the full text of articles found in Google Scholar, ins
